Как просуммировать строки в SQL: простой гид для начинающих

Чтобы просуммировать строки в SQL, вы можете использовать функцию SUM() в комбинации с оператором GROUP BY. Вот пример:


SELECT column_name, SUM(column_name) AS sum_total
FROM table_name
GROUP BY column_name;
    

В этом примере мы выбираем столбец column_name и суммируем его значения с помощью функции SUM(). Затем мы группируем строки по значению столбца column_name. Результирующий столбец сумм будет иметь псевдоним sum_total.

Например, если у нас есть следующие данные:

column_name value
A 1
A 2
B 3

Запрос выше вернет результат:

column_name sum_total
A 3
B 3

Таким образом, вы получаете сумму значений столбца column_name для каждого уникального значения столбца.

Детальный ответ

Как просуммировать строки в SQL?

Привет! Сегодня мы разберем, как просуммировать строки в SQL. Это полезный навык, который пригодится вам при работе с базами данных.

Давайте предположим, что у нас есть таблица "Orders" с двумя столбцами: "OrderDate" и "Quantity". Мы хотим получить общее количество товаров, заказанных на определенную дату. Для этого мы можем использовать функцию "SUM" в SQL.

SELECT OrderDate, SUM(Quantity) AS TotalQuantity
FROM Orders
GROUP BY OrderDate;

В данном примере мы выбираем столбец "OrderDate" и суммируем столбец "Quantity" с помощью функции "SUM". Затем мы используем оператор "AS" для переименования столбца с суммой в "TotalQuantity".

Далее мы используем оператор "GROUP BY", чтобы сгруппировать результаты по датам заказа. Таким образом, мы получим общее количество товаров для каждой отдельной даты.

Допустим, у нас есть следующие данные:

| OrderDate  | Quantity |
|------------|----------|
| 2022-01-01 | 10       |
| 2022-01-01 | 15       |
| 2022-01-02 | 20       |
| 2022-01-02 | 10       |

Если мы выполним наш запрос, мы получим следующий результат:

| OrderDate  | TotalQuantity |
|------------|---------------|
| 2022-01-01 | 25            |
| 2022-01-02 | 30            |

Таким образом, мы успешно просуммировали строки в SQL и получили общее количество товаров для каждой даты заказа.

Надеюсь, этот пример помог вам лучше понять, как просуммировать строки в SQL. Это только один из множества возможных способов использования функции "SUM" в SQL. С помощью других операторов и функций вы можете выполнять более сложные операции с данными.

Удачи в освоении SQL!

Видео по теме

#14 Как просуммировать повторяющиеся строки в таблице

Конкатенация строк в SQL. Способы используемые в Microsoft SQL Server

#28 Как БЫСТРО просуммировать повторяющиеся строки

Похожие статьи:

Как посчитать процентное соотношение SQL: простое объяснение и примеры

Как просуммировать строки в SQL: простой гид для начинающих

Как протестировать SQL запрос: лучшие практики и инструменты

Как развернуть SQL на своем сервере: подробное руководство для начинающих

Как разделить один столбец на два в SQL: руководство для начинающих